I have a compaq 7000T build and a sony multiscan 200sx monitor.
for some reason, when it it necessary to disconnect & reconnect the peripherals, (the power supply went out) the monitor when re-connected loses only the red channel. this also has happened when adding a peripheral, which makes me suspect an addressing problem. last time, I fixed it by re-installing the color profile, but it isn't working this time. I have removed and re-detected just about all the devices, color profiles, drivers etc. we have ruled out hardware failure in the monitor itself. does anyone have another idea?
mnardo
Posted on Monday, April 2, 2001 - 8:01 pm:   

Sounds like your losing a signal from the interface card. I would look at the cable ends first for pushed pins then look at the card for bad connections (like bad solder joints).Try another monitor if possible to eliminate those parts. Over all, one color dropout is usually a connection problem.
